First satisfied customer

Building for yourself is one thing. Building for someone who gave you actual money is completely different. The stakes feel way higher.

This was my first real customer. I do not remember the exact specs but I remember the anxiety. What if it does not POST. What if I forgot something. What if they hate it.

It booted first try. This does not always happen and when it does you feel like you can do anything.

The customer was really happy. They sent me a photo with the completed build and that photo became proof that I could actually do this. Word of mouth from that first customer led to more builds and eventually Xtreme Builds became a real thing. I still do not know why they took a chance on some kid with a screwdriver and a stupid gamer tag but I am glad they did.
